NHL players pick Wings to win Cup
This week's Sports Illustrated players' poll picked the Detroit Red Wings to repeat as Stanley Cup champions. Thanks to Janine at SI for passing it along.

My picks
Out of the East
Right now its hard not to go with the Bruins. Look, I know the Habs aren’t the creme of the crop as far as competition but this is just a warm-up for the Bruins. Tim Thomas has been great in net all year long and the offense has been top notch too, add in Zdeno Chara and his fellow defensemen? That’s a tall order for an upset
Out of the West
I hate to pick this one after only two games but I’m thinking Red Wings. Like with Montreal, Columbus isn’t the best team out there but Ozzie can use this series as a launching pad for the rest of the playoffs. If he gets going and playing in the same way he did last year, with an improved offense from last year, it could be a straight path to the finals for the Wings.
Finals
Guh. I hate to pick against the Red Wings. So I won’t. Detroit has too much talent across the board: offense, defense, goalie (assuming Ozzie stays like he is), add in the power play success and its hard to pick against them. They also have incredible depth and experience in comparison to most of the teams out there. Wings in 6.
